mirror of
https://github.com/FlightControl-Master/MOOSE.git
synced 2025-08-15 10:47:21 +00:00
xxx
This commit is contained in:
parent
0009539eef
commit
7e842fbd46
@ -505,6 +505,7 @@ function MESSAGE.SetMSRS(PathToSRS,Port,PathToCredentials,Frequency,Modulation,G
|
||||
|
||||
if PathToCredentials then
|
||||
_MESSAGESRS.MSRS:SetProviderOptionsGoogle(PathToCredentials)
|
||||
_MESSAGESRS.MSRS:SetProvider(MSRS.Provider.GOOGLE)
|
||||
end
|
||||
|
||||
_MESSAGESRS.label = Label or MSRS.Label or "MESSAGE"
|
||||
|
||||
@ -183,8 +183,10 @@ end
|
||||
-- @param #number Port SRS port. Default 5002.
|
||||
-- @return #RADIOQUEUE self The RADIOQUEUE object.
|
||||
function RADIOQUEUE:SetSRS(PathToSRS, Port)
|
||||
self.msrs=MSRS:New(PathToSRS, self.frequency/1000000, self.modulation)
|
||||
self.msrs:SetPort(Port)
|
||||
local path = PathToSRS or MSRS.path
|
||||
local port = Port or MSRS.port
|
||||
self.msrs=MSRS:New(path, self.frequency/1000000, self.modulation)
|
||||
self.msrs:SetPort(port)
|
||||
return self
|
||||
end
|
||||
|
||||
|
||||
@ -918,12 +918,16 @@ end
|
||||
-- @param #string Provider
|
||||
-- @return #MSRS self
|
||||
function MSRS:SetProvider(Provider)
|
||||
self:F( {Provider=Provider} )
|
||||
self.provider = Provider or MSRS.Provider.WINDOWS
|
||||
return self
|
||||
BASE:F( {Provider=Provider} )
|
||||
if self then
|
||||
self.provider = Provider or MSRS.Provider.WINDOWS
|
||||
return self
|
||||
else
|
||||
MSRS.provider = Provider or MSRS.Provider.WINDOWS
|
||||
end
|
||||
return
|
||||
end
|
||||
|
||||
|
||||
--- Get provider.
|
||||
-- @param #MSRS self
|
||||
-- @return #MSRS self
|
||||
@ -940,7 +944,7 @@ end
|
||||
-- @param #string Region Region to use.
|
||||
-- @return #MSRS.ProviderOptions Provider optionas table.
|
||||
function MSRS:SetProviderOptions(Provider, CredentialsFile, AccessKey, SecretKey, Region)
|
||||
self:F( {Provider, CredentialsFile, AccessKey, SecretKey, Region} )
|
||||
BASE:F( {Provider, CredentialsFile, AccessKey, SecretKey, Region} )
|
||||
local option=MSRS._CreateProviderOptions(Provider, CredentialsFile, AccessKey, SecretKey, Region)
|
||||
|
||||
if self then
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user